std::float_denorm_style(3) C++ Standard Libary std::float_denorm_style(3)

std::float_denorm_style - std::float_denorm_style


Defined in header <limits>
enum float_denorm_style {


denorm_indeterminate = -1,
denorm_absent = 0,
denorm_present = 1


};


Enumeration constants of type std::float_denorm_style indicate support of subnormal
values by floating-point types.


Enumeration constants


Name Definition
std::denorm_indeterminate Support of subnormal values cannot be determined
std::denorm_absent The type does not support subnormal values
std::denorm_present The type allows subnormal values


has_denorm identifies the denormalization style used by the floating-point type
[static] (public static member constant)
